The U.S. state of Louisiana currently has six congressional districts.The state has had as many as eight districts; the eighth district was eliminated on January 9, 1993 after results of the 1990 census, and the seventh district was eliminated in 2013, following results of the 2010 census, largely because of people moving interstate after Hurricane Katrina hit the state.

Louisiana's 3rd congressional district is a United States congressional district in the U.S. state of Louisiana. The district covers the southwestern and south central portion of the state, ranging from the Texas border to the Atchafalaya River. Louisiana's 6th congressional district is a congressional district in the U.S. state of Louisiana. The district covers a backslash-shaped region stretching from Shreveport to the state capital of Baton Rouge, encompassing most of the majority-Black areas in between. The district is currently represented by Democrat Cleo Fields.
